Microclimates, Islands and not to be missed sights

Continuing from ‘Greece – The Peloponnese’ this tour takes in the other half of the country and extends your holiday for a further 14 days.

We mix stays on the coast of the Pelion Peninsular and the charming island of Corfu with time inland. During our stay at Meteroa we have a guided tour of this wonderful area where the Greeks famously built their Monasteries precariously perched atop the local rock formations, a sight not to be missed.

In Ioannina we see Greece’s city of mixed traditions, from its well preserved Turkish quarter and ancient silver production through to its Lake Island and modern restaurants.

Then in Corfu we take an island tour including a visit to ‘Mon Repos’ villa, birth place of Prince Philip and the picturesquely rugged resort of Paleokastritsa.
